Unlocking Potential: The Core of Streptavidin Gold Conjugates
At the heart of many advanced bio-detection systems lies the extraordinary affinity between streptavidin and biotin. This bond, one of the strongest non-covalent interactions known in biology, forms the foundation for the widespread utility of the Streptavidin-Biotin System. When streptavidin is conjugated to Gold Nanoparticles, it creates a powerful probe capable of high-performance detection across diverse biological assays. These Streptavidin Gold Conjugates leverage the unique optical and electronic properties of gold nanoparticles, combined with the precise targeting capabilities of the streptavidin-biotin interaction, to deliver superior signal amplification and detection capabilities.
The process of Streptavidin Conjugation to gold nanoparticles is a sophisticated art and science. It involves carefully controlled reactions to ensure that the streptavidin retains its biotin-binding activity while being robustly attached to the gold surface. The quality of this Bioconjugation is paramount, directly influencing the conjugate's overall performance, including its stability and sensitivity in demanding applications.
The Cornerstone of Performance: Stability in Streptavidin Gold Conjugates
The long-term reliability of any diagnostic or research reagent hinges on its stability. For Streptavidin Gold Conjugates, stability refers to their ability to maintain functional integrity—both the colloidal stability of the gold nanoparticles and the biotin-binding activity of the streptavidin—over time and under various storage and assay conditions. Degradation can lead to aggregation of the gold nanoparticles, loss of streptavidin activity, or dissociation of the conjugate, all of which severely compromise assay performance and lead to unreliable results.
Factors Influencing Probe Stability:
- Colloidal Stability: Gold nanoparticles are prone to aggregation, especially in high salt concentrations or extreme pH levels. Effective surface modification and capping agents are crucial to prevent this.
- Protein Integrity: Streptavidin, like all proteins, can denature or degrade over time. The conjugation method must preserve its three-dimensional structure and biotin-binding sites.
- Conjugation Linkage: The type of bond between streptavidin and gold nanoparticles significantly impacts stability. While passive adsorption is common, it can be less stable. Covalent Conjugation offers superior stability by forming strong, irreversible bonds, making the conjugate more resistant to dissociation and environmental stresses.
- Storage Conditions: Proper temperature, pH, and the presence of stabilizing agents (e.g., proteins like BSA, cryoprotectants) are vital for maintaining long-term Probe Stability.
Investing in conjugates with high inherent stability translates directly into more reproducible results, longer shelf-life, and reduced experimental variability, making them ideal Research Reagents for critical studies.
Elevating Detection: Enhancing Sensitivity with Streptavidin Gold Conjugates
Sensitivity is the ability to detect minute quantities of an analyte, and in many diagnostic and research applications, higher sensitivity is directly correlated with earlier and more accurate diagnoses or discoveries. Streptavidin Gold Conjugates are renowned for their ability to provide exceptional Detection Sensitivity, primarily due to the unique properties of gold nanoparticles and the amplification potential of the streptavidin-biotin interaction.
Mechanisms of Signal Amplification:
- High Extinction Coefficient of Gold: Gold nanoparticles possess an extremely high extinction coefficient, meaning they absorb and scatter light very efficiently, leading to strong visual signals (e.g., red color in lateral flow assays) or strong signals in spectrophotometric or fluorometric detection.
- Multiple Biotin Binding Sites: Each streptavidin molecule has four biotin-binding sites, allowing for the binding of multiple biotinylated molecules (e.g., secondary antibodies or probes), which can lead to significant Signal Amplification.
- Surface Area for Loading: Gold nanoparticles offer a large surface area for conjugating multiple streptavidin molecules, further enhancing the number of available biotin-binding sites per nanoparticle.
- Enzymatic Amplification (in conjunction): In some assays, gold conjugates can be used to localize enzymes (via biotinylated enzyme and streptavidin-gold), which then catalyze a colorimetric or chemiluminescent reaction, leading to further signal enhancement.
The synergy between the strong biotin-streptavidin affinity and the optical properties of gold nanoparticles makes these conjugates indispensable for developing highly sensitive Diagnostic Tools and advanced research methodologies.
Recent Major Applications of Streptavidin Gold Conjugates
The versatility and high performance of Streptavidin Gold Conjugates have led to their widespread adoption across various scientific and clinical fields. Their ability to deliver both stability and sensitivity makes them the preferred choice for numerous cutting-edge applications.
1. Immunoassays (ELISA & Western Blot):
In traditional plate-based immunoassays like ELISA (Enzyme-Linked Immunosorbent Assay) and Western blotting, streptavidin gold conjugates serve as highly effective detection reagents. In indirect detection, a biotinylated secondary antibody binds to the primary antibody, and then the streptavidin gold conjugate binds to the biotin. The gold nanoparticles provide a strong visual or spectrophotometric signal, enhancing the sensitivity and reducing background noise compared to enzyme-based systems, especially in applications requiring high throughput and precision.
2. Lateral Flow Assays (Rapid Diagnostics):
Perhaps one of the most visible applications of Streptavidin Gold Conjugates is in rapid diagnostic tests, commonly known as Lateral Flow Assays (LFAs). Pregnancy tests, COVID-19 rapid antigen tests, and many point-of-care diagnostics rely on these conjugates. Here, the gold nanoparticles are typically conjugated to antibodies or streptavidin and immobilized on a conjugate pad. As the sample flows, the gold conjugates bind to the target analyte, forming a complex that then binds to capture lines, producing a visible colored line. Their immediate visual readout and high sensitivity make them ideal for rapid, on-site detection of pathogens, biomarkers, and drugs.
3. Biosensors and Environmental Monitoring:
Biosensors leverage biological recognition elements to detect specific analytes. Streptavidin Gold Conjugates are integral to many biosensor designs, particularly those based on surface plasmon resonance (SPR), electrochemical detection, or quartz crystal microbalance (QCM). By immobilizing biotinylated capture molecules onto a sensor surface, streptavidin-gold conjugates can be used to amplify the signal upon target binding, allowing for ultra-sensitive detection of environmental pollutants, toxins, and even single molecules. Their stability ensures reliable performance in diverse environmental matrices.
4. Molecular Imaging and Diagnostics:
In the realm of molecular imaging, Gold Nanoparticles offer unique advantages due to their optical properties and biocompatibility. Streptavidin Gold Conjugates can be engineered for targeted delivery to specific cells or tissues in vivo or for high-resolution imaging in vitro. For instance, they can be used as contrast agents in optical coherence tomography (OCT) or as probes for surface-enhanced Raman scattering (SERS) imaging, enabling detailed visualization of biological processes at cellular and subcellular levels. This opens new avenues for early disease detection and understanding cellular mechanisms.
5. Drug Delivery and Gene Therapy:
Emerging applications for Streptavidin Gold Conjugates extend into therapeutic areas, particularly in targeted drug delivery and gene therapy. Gold nanoparticles can act as carriers for drugs or genetic material. By conjugating streptavidin to these carriers, and then attaching biotinylated targeting ligands (e.g., antibodies, peptides) or therapeutic molecules, researchers can achieve highly specific delivery to diseased cells or tissues, minimizing off-target effects and maximizing therapeutic efficacy. The stability of the conjugate is critical for maintaining drug payload integrity until it reaches the target.
6. Flow Cytometry and Cell Sorting:
In flow cytometry, Streptavidin Gold Conjugates can be used to label cells for analysis or sorting based on specific surface markers. Biotinylated antibodies bind to cell surface antigens, and then streptavidin-gold conjugates bind to these biotinylated antibodies. The gold nanoparticles provide a robust signal detectable by flow cytometers, allowing for precise quantification and isolation of specific cell populations. This is invaluable in immunology, oncology, and stem cell research, contributing to the development of new Diagnostic Tools.
The Covalent Advantage: Unmatched Stability and Reliability
While various methods exist for creating Streptavidin Gold Conjugates, Covalent Conjugation stands out as a superior approach for achieving optimal Probe Stability and maximizing Detection Sensitivity. Unlike passive adsorption, which relies on weaker non-covalent interactions, covalent attachment forms robust chemical bonds between the streptavidin and the gold nanoparticle surface. This significantly reduces the likelihood of protein desorption or aggregation, even under harsh conditions or long-term storage.
Covalently linked conjugates offer:
- Enhanced Shelf-Life: Greater resistance to degradation ensures consistent performance over extended periods.
- Increased Reproducibility: Minimized batch-to-batch variation due to stable conjugation.
- Superior Performance in Complex Matrices: Less prone to non-specific binding or dissociation in biological samples.
- Higher Sensitivity: A more stable conjugate means more active streptavidin available for binding, leading to stronger, more reliable signals and thus better Detection Sensitivity.

Choosing the Right Streptavidin Gold Conjugates for Your Research
Selecting the appropriate Streptavidin Gold Conjugates is crucial for the success of any assay or diagnostic development. Key considerations include the size of the Gold Nanoparticles, the concentration and activity of the conjugated streptavidin, the method of Bioconjugation (with covalent being preferred for stability), and the presence of any stabilizing agents. Reputable suppliers of Research Reagents will provide detailed specifications and quality control data to ensure the performance of their conjugates.
